Trang quản lý các Add-on trong Home Assistant, minh họa khả năng mở rộng và tùy biến của hệ thống nhà thông minh.
Máy Tính

Home Assistant Voice: Thay thế Google Home, làm chủ nhà thông minh AI

Trong bối cảnh nhà thông minh ngày càng phát triển, sự phụ thuộc vào các dịch vụ đám mây như Google Home đôi khi khiến nhiều người dùng công nghệ cảm thấy bị hạn chế. Là một tín đồ của Home Assistant, tôi đã dành nhiều thời gian để chuyển đổi các dịch vụ đám mây sang các giải pháp tự chủ, và thành quả thực sự ấn tượng. Từ việc điều khiển đèn cơ bản đến một hệ thống hoàn chỉnh có thể thay thế hầu hết mọi thứ, tôi đang từng bước hiện thực hóa giấc mơ về ngôi nhà thông minh hoàn toàn độc lập. Dù Google Home Hub vẫn còn đó, nhưng giờ đây, khẩu lệnh “Okay Nabu” của Home Assistant Voice đã trở nên quen thuộc hơn nhiều so với “Hey Google”.

Tôi hiện đang thử nghiệm một vài giải pháp để thay thế màn hình hiển thị của Google Home Hub. Một trong số đó là sử dụng một chiếc máy tính bảng Huawei cũ, kết nối với Home Assistant và dùng Fully Kiosk Browser để tạo giao diện tương tự như Home Hub. Mặc dù hoạt động khá tốt, nhưng nó vẫn chưa đạt được mức độ hoàn hảo. Ngoài ra, tôi cũng đang thử nghiệm với một màn hình giá rẻ ESP32 (Cheap Yellow Display – CYD) được lập trình bằng ESPHome. Kinh nghiệm này hứa hẹn sẽ chuẩn bị cho tôi để xây dựng một bộ thay thế Hub thực sự: một màn hình E-Ink kết nối với Home Assistant.

Tất cả những gì tôi đã cấu hình cho đến nay đều hoạt động tốt hơn Google, và tôi không thể tưởng tượng được việc quay trở lại. Từ các báo cáo thời tiết theo ngữ cảnh hơn đến khả năng điều khiển nhạc tốt hơn, một LLM cục bộ kết hợp với Home Assistant Voice Preview Edition đã thực sự tuyệt vời. Có tốn nhiều công sức hơn không? Chắc chắn là có, và đó là lý do tôi không khuyến nghị giải pháp này cho tất cả mọi người. Tuy nhiên, nếu bạn là người yêu thích công nghệ, có thiên hướng kỹ thuật và muốn tự mình cấu hình phần mềm lẫn phần cứng, thì bạn có thể sẽ dấn thân sâu vào Home Assistant như tôi.

Trang quản lý các Add-on trong Home Assistant, minh họa khả năng mở rộng và tùy biến của hệ thống nhà thông minh.Trang quản lý các Add-on trong Home Assistant, minh họa khả năng mở rộng và tùy biến của hệ thống nhà thông minh.

Home Assistant Voice Preview Edition: Vượt qua “Hey Google” dễ dàng

Mọi thứ Google có thể làm, và hơn thế nữa

Trước khi đi sâu vào phần tích hợp LLM, chỉ xét riêng Home Assistant Voice Preview Edition đã là một khoản đầu tư phi thường. Việc kích hoạt nó bằng khẩu lệnh “Okay Nabu” đã thay thế “Hey Google” trong hầu hết mọi tình huống. Tôi có thể đặt hẹn giờ, kiểm tra thời tiết, bật tắt đèn và nhiều thứ khác. Nếu một chức năng nào đó có trên Google, thì nó hoặc đã có trong Home Assistant, hoặc rất dễ dàng để cấu hình riêng bằng các tự động hóa hoặc sử dụng blueprint có sẵn. Các lệnh phổ biến như “đặt hẹn giờ” và “tắt đèn X” hoạt động ngay lập tức, tương tự như các điều khiển trình phát media, thực thi script, danh sách việc cần làm, v.v.

Ví dụ, khi nấu ăn, tôi thường xuyên sử dụng tính năng hẹn giờ. Mặc dù chưa có thành phần hiển thị trực quan được cấu hình, nhưng việc thiết lập một màn hình để lấy dữ liệu từ Home Assistant và hiển thị bộ hẹn giờ trên đó là tương đối đơn giản. Nhiều thiết bị dựa trên ESP32 có màn hình có thể làm điều này thông qua ESPHome, và một conditional card có thể được sử dụng trên dashboard Home Assistant để hiển thị thực thể hẹn giờ khi một bộ hẹn giờ được đặt. Rõ ràng là tốn nhiều công sức hơn so với một Google Home Hub thông thường, nhưng đó cũng chính là mục đích: bạn tạo ra những gì bạn cần.

Trong sử dụng hàng ngày, không có gì thực sự thay đổi. Tôi dùng “Okay Nabu” theo cách tương tự như khi tôi dùng “Hey Google”, và tôi không hề mất đi bất kỳ chức năng nào. Trên thực tế, Home Assistant đã thay thế nút “Home” trong thanh trạng thái điện thoại của tôi. Nó nhanh, mạnh mẽ và tôi kiểm soát hoàn toàn đầu ra. Khả năng tạo các lệnh riêng của tôi là điều tuyệt vời, và việc liên kết với một LLM khiến nó còn mạnh mẽ hơn nữa.

Home Assistant Voice Preview Edition hiển thị giao diện điều khiển giọng nói trên màn hình.Home Assistant Voice Preview Edition hiển thị giao diện điều khiển giọng nói trên màn hình.

Tích hợp LLM: Nâng tầm điều khiển giọng nói, vượt trội hơn Google

Khả năng không giới hạn

Vậy, khi bạn đã cấu hình pipeline trợ lý giọng nói trong Home Assistant, bạn sẽ làm gì tiếp theo? Trong trường hợp của tôi, tôi bắt đầu thử nghiệm với các mô hình ngôn ngữ lớn (LLM). Tôi đã sử dụng các LLM cục bộ, Google Generative AI và ChatGPT API của OpenAI, và tất cả chúng đều bổ sung những khả năng độc đáo mà bạn không thể có được từ các giải pháp thay thế khác. Tôi không chỉ cần hỏi về thời tiết; tôi có thể hỏi liệu mình có cần mặc áo khoác hôm nay không, và LLM sẽ phân tích dữ liệu thời tiết từ cảm biến của tôi để đưa ra một phản hồi tùy chỉnh dựa trên dữ liệu đó.

Điều tương tự cũng áp dụng cho các lệnh điều khiển. Bạn có thể nói những câu như “tắt tất cả đèn trừ…” và LLM sẽ hiểu yêu cầu, xử lý nó, sau đó phản hồi với dữ liệu mà Home Assistant có thể diễn giải thành các lệnh. Nó nhanh chóng, dễ dàng, và cả LLM cục bộ lẫn ChatGPT đều hoạt động tốt cho các mục đích của tôi. Một LLM cục bộ đòi hỏi bạn phải có phần cứng phù hợp để chạy mô hình, nhưng nó hoạt động và có thể là một cải tiến đáng kể cho ngôi nhà của bạn. Hơn nữa, bạn luôn có thể ưu tiên xử lý trong Home Assistant trước, vì vậy các yêu cầu không cần đến LLM (chẳng hạn như lệnh cơ bản “tắt đèn X”) có thể được thực thi ngay lập tức.

Thực lòng mà nói, việc tích hợp LLM là phần tuyệt vời nhất trong toàn bộ quá trình. Nó đã cho phép tôi thiết lập GLaDOS làm trợ lý nhà riêng của mình, hoàn chỉnh với giọng nói tùy chỉnh, và nó thực sự rất thú vị. Tôi chắc chắn sẽ còn khám phá thêm nhiều điều có thể làm được theo thời gian, nhưng ít nhất, nó đã đáp ứng được những gì Google có thể làm; bầu trời là giới hạn cho những gì hơn thế nữa mà nó có thể mang lại. Tôi vẫn đang học ESPHome và có một số nguyên mẫu thú vị đang thử nghiệm với CYD, và một khi hoàn thành, tôi sẽ có thể triển khai một bộ thay thế Google Home Hub hoàn chỉnh, giúp tôi loại bỏ màn hình của gã khổng lồ G mãi mãi.

Minh họa GLaDOS, trợ lý ảo AI tự chế trong hệ thống nhà thông minh Home Assistant, thể hiện khả năng tùy biến AI.Minh họa GLaDOS, trợ lý ảo AI tự chế trong hệ thống nhà thông minh Home Assistant, thể hiện khả năng tùy biến AI.

Tổng kết lại, việc chuyển đổi sang Home Assistant và tận dụng Home Assistant Voice Preview Edition cùng với sức mạnh của các mô hình ngôn ngữ lớn (LLM) đã mang đến một trải nghiệm điều khiển nhà thông minh hoàn toàn mới. Mặc dù đòi hỏi một chút kiến thức kỹ thuật và thời gian cấu hình, thành quả là một hệ thống tự chủ, mạnh mẽ, tùy biến không giới hạn và vượt trội hơn hẳn so với những gì Google Home có thể cung cấp. Với khả năng tạo ra các lệnh riêng, nhận phản hồi ngữ cảnh và thậm chí tùy chỉnh giọng nói cho trợ lý ảo, Home Assistant chính là tương lai của nhà thông minh dành cho những ai muốn thực sự làm chủ công nghệ của mình.

Bạn đã từng thử nghiệm Home Assistant hay các giải pháp nhà thông minh tự chủ nào chưa? Hãy chia sẻ kinh nghiệm của bạn trong phần bình luận bên dưới, hoặc khám phá thêm các bài viết khác của chúng tôi về Home Assistant để nâng cấp ngôi nhà thông minh của bạn!

Related posts

Khám phá Sức Mạnh Tiềm Ẩn: 10+ Mẹo và Thủ thuật Task Manager Windows 11 (Phiên bản 24H2)

Administrator

5 Mẹo & Ứng Dụng Giúp Chuyển Đổi Từ Windows Sang Ubuntu Dễ Dàng

Administrator

Đánh Giá Màn Hình Dell 32 Plus 4K QD-OLED: Chuẩn Mực Giải Trí & Đa Nhiệm

Administrator